US ZIP Code 84108 Population by Race & Ethnicity
| Race / Ethnicity | Population |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| White (Non-Hispanic) | 17,979 | 80.3% |
| Hispanic or Latino | 1,673 | 7.5% |
| Asian | 1,267 | 5.7% |
| Two or More Races | 1,215 | 5.4% |
| Black / African American | 133 | 0.6% |
| Native American | 51 | 0.2% |
| Other Race | 46 | 0.2% |
| Pacific Islander | 26 | 0.1% |
